Stony Point: National Shrine Holds Women’s Retreat

Stony Point Women's Retreat 2026

By Jennifer Passerino, Salesian Family

(Stony Point, N.Y. – September 2) – This past weekend, the National Shrine of Mary Help of Christians welcomed over 50 women for its third annual Women’s Retreat. This year’s “Be It Done unto Me” retreat focused on the Wedding at Cana (John 2:1-11), “Do whatever He tells you.”

The three-day weekend included group sharing, praise and worship, Mass, and personal reflection. Hosted by the National Shrine’s director Fr. Manny Gallo and coordinator Fr. Pat Angelucci, the themed talks focused on the seven sacraments and how they help us grow spiritually by focusing on the story of Cana.

What a beautiful weekend experience for these women, who together celebrated their faith and were spiritually renewed! Please continue to pray for all those who participated in this women's retreat.
